    Default CMYK colors for print question

    If I take a cmyk color and create shades of that, say for a car drawing that later I might want to change the color of, are those shades of that cmyk color also considered cmyk? Hope that makes sense.

    Default Re: CMYK colors for print question

    Hi Ron,

    If you make a shade of a cmyk colour the shade is also cmyk.
